The Menicon Progent Case is a specialised contact lens care accessory designed to be used in conjunction with the Menicon Progent cleaning system. It is engineered specifically for rigid gas permeable lenses, ensuring that lenses remain securely positioned throughout the cleaning process.
During Progent treatment, lenses must be fully immersed and correctly positioned to allow the active solution to effectively break down protein and lipid deposits. The dual rubber prongs within the case help stabilise the lenses, preventing movement and ensuring consistent exposure to the cleaning solution.

How It Works
How It Works
The case holds RGP lenses in place using two rubber prongs, ensuring theyremainsecurely positioned duringProgenttreatment. This allows the cleaning solution to evenly contact the lens surface for effective deposit removal.
How to Use
How to Use
- Place each RGP lens securely onto the rubber prongs
- Insert the holder into the Progent case
- Fill with Progent solution as directed
- Allow lenses to soak for the recommended treatment time
- Remove lenses and rinse thoroughly before use

Compared with the Scleral Progent Case, this standard case is better suited for smaller RGP lenses. The scleral-specific case is designed with a larger capacity and structure to better accommodate larger lens diameters, helping reduce handling stress and minimise the risk of lens wear or damage during cleaning.
Compared with standard contact lens cases, this option is specifically designed for Progent treatment, providing secure lens positioning and appropriate exposure to the cleaning solution, whereas standard cases are intended for storage rather than deep cleaning processes.
FAQs
FAQs
Do I need this case to use Menicon Progent? Yes, Progent should be used with a compatible case to ensure proper lens positioning and effective cleaning.
Is this suitable for scleral lenses? This case may be suitable for smaller scleral designs, however a dedicated Scleral Progent Case is generally recommended for larger lenses to ensure proper fit and reduce handling stress.
What is the benefit of using a scleral-specific case? A scleral Progent case is designed with additional space and support for larger lenses, helping to minimise mechanical stress, reduce the risk of damage, and improve handling during the cleaning process.
Can I use a regular lens case instead? No, standard cases do not securely hold lenses in place and may result in uneven cleaning or increased risk of lens damage.
How often should I replace the case? Replace as needed or as recommended by your eye care professional, particularly if there are signs of wear that could affect lens handling or positioning.
